Why is it important for Christians not to turn to Egypt?

Answered in 1 source

Turning to Egypt symbolizes reliance on the world and its wisdom instead of trusting in God's guidance and promises.

In the sermon, Paul Mahan cautions Christians against turning to Egypt, which represents the world and its wisdom. Instead of seeking help from worldly authorities or systems that ultimately lead to disappointment, believers are encouraged to find solace and guidance in God's Word. By clinging to God's promises and remaining steadfast in faith, Christians are reminded to trust in the Lord who is ever-present and faithful. The continual analogy of Egypt as a place of spiritual danger underscores the need for dependence on God rather than the allure of worldly solutions.
Scripture References: Isaiah 30:1-7
